Contract Process Simulation Engineer (Aspen Plus)

Contract: 4 6 Months

About the Project

Our client is seeking an experienced Process Simulation Engineer to support an innovative R&D initiative focused on chemical composition modeling and process simulation. This is a hands-on engineering role where you'll develop and refine simulation models to evaluate complex chemical systems and support research efforts.

This opportunity is ideal for someone who has practical experience building and troubleshooting process simulations- not someone whose experience is limited to academic research.

Responsibilities

  • Develop, modify, and optimize process simulation models using Aspen Plus.
  • Model chemical processes and evaluate thermodynamic behavior.
  • Analyze simulation results and provide engineering recommendations to the R&D team.
  • Support chemical composition studies and process optimization initiatives.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ary engineers and researchers throughout the project.
  • Document assumptions, methodologies, and simulation findings.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Chemical Engineering or related discipline.
  • Practical, hands-on experience using Aspen Plus in an industrial or applied engineering environment.
  • Experience developing steady-state process simulations.
  • Strong understanding of chemical process engineering and thermodynamics.
  • Ability to work independently while collaborating with technical teams.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with PC-SAFT Equation of State (EOS).
  • Background supporting R&D, pilot plant, or technology development projects.
  • Experience with complex fluid systems or specialty chemicals.
  • Oil & Gas, energy, petrochemical, or process industry experience is a plus.

Ideal Candidate

We're looking for an engineer who has actually built and used Aspen Plus models to solve real engineering problems. The ideal candidate enjoys troubleshooting complex process behavior, validating simulation results, and working closely with R&D teams to advance new technologies.
